Berberine Hydrochloride Embedded Chitosan-based Novel Floating Microspheres: Optimization, Characterization, and in vivo Anti-ulcer Potential

Abstract: Background: Microspheres are controlled drug delivery systems (CDDS) because they have the potential to encapsulate various drugs, nucleic acids, and proteins. Their benefits include biocompatiblity, greater bioavailability, and controlled release. Presently, existing antiulcer agents suffer from severe side effects which restricted their utility and encouraged the requirement of a harmless and proficient new antiulcer agent.
